Where can we point men and their families to find reliable information or local groups that can help?

We point men and their families towards reliable, trusted sources that provide clear and accurate information, as well as local support where needed. This includes organisations such as Prostate Cancer UK, NHS guidance, and local GP services for testing and advice. We also encourage men to connect with local support groups, community organisations, and safe spaces where open conversations can take place. Alongside this, The Silent Strength Project acts as a starting point — helping men understand what to look for, what questions to ask, and where to go next with confidence. The aim is not to overwhelm, but to guide men towards the right support at the right time, so they feel informed, supported, and able to take action.
